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
Current Implementation:
We have a report embedded in a web application with the help of Power BI Javascript. This report has some pre-defined report level filters including a filter on date-range.
Our web-application provides a date-picker for altering the date-range on which the report data needs to be displayed. So, the functionality that is implemented in web-application is as follows:
- Filters already available to report is fetched using getFilters().
- Previous Date filter from the list of filters is removed.
- New date filter is added in the list.
- The updated list is passed as a parameter in setFilters() function.
Issue:
This functionality works fine when a new date range is selected. However, when the same date range is selected and user calls the setFilters(), the report does not get refreshed with new data on that range.
When a user clicks on a button to call setFilters() with the filters list same as the previous one, does the report data get refreshed?
I have also tried to call report.refresh() while applying the date filter. Please suggest if this seems to be the right approach or not.
Thanks for the response in advance.
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
14 | |
2 | |
2 | |
1 | |
1 |